Briefly describe the client/server model.
Lesechka [4]
<span>a distributed application structure that partitions tasks or workloads between the providers of a resource or service, called servers, and service requester, called clients</span>

Design a database suitable for a university registrar. This database should include information about students, departments, pro
zalisa [80]

Answer:

For designing a database suitable for a University registrar, the following information is included which are Information about Students, Information about Departments, Information about Professors, Information about courses, Student Grades,TA's for a course, Department offering different courses.

In creating the database registrar system the following values are defined such as Entity, Attributes of entities,The relationship among entities.

Explanation:

Solution

The following requirements are for designing of database for  a University registrar.

The Database Schema includes the following:

  • Information about Students
  • Information about Departments.
  • Information about Professors.
  • Information about courses.
  • Student Grades.
  • TA's for a course.
  • Department offering different courses.

Now,

For the design of Database for Registrar System we need to define the following:

(1)Entity: Student, Course, Instructor, Course offering.

(2) Attributes of Entities:

  • Student entity has Sid, name, program as its attributes
  • Course has Course_n, title, credits, and syllabus as its attributes
  • Instructor has iid ,name ,dept, title as its attributes
  • Course offering has section_no ,time, room, year,semester as its attributes

(3) Relationship among various entities:

  • Enrolls
  • Teaches
  • © is offered

Note: kindly find an attached copy of the E-R Diagram for University Registrar below, and his diagram shows student entity enrolls various courses which can be having teaches relationship with instructor. Course is being offered by relationship is offered by course offering.

In numerical methods, one source of error occurs when we use an approximation for a mathematical expression that would otherwise
Shtirlitz [24]

Answer:

The function in Python is as follows:

import math

import numpy as np    

def exp(x):

   mylist = []

   for n in range(10):

       num = (x**n)/(math.factorial(n))

       mylist.append([num])

   exp_approx = np.asarray(mylist)

   sum = 0

   for num in exp_approx:

       sum+=num

   return sum

Explanation:

The imports the python math module

import math

The imports the python numpy module

import numpy as np    

The function begins here

def exp(x):

This creates an empty list

   mylist = []

This iterates from 0 to 9

   for n in range(10):

This calculates each term of the series

       num = (x**n)/(math.factorial(n))

This appends the term to list, mylist

       mylist.append([num])

This appends all elements of mylist to numpy array, exp_approx

   exp_approx = np.asarray(mylist)

This initializes the sum of the series to 0

   sum = 0

This iterates through exp_approx

   for num in exp_approx:

This adds all terms of the series

       sum+=num

This returns the calculated sum

   return sum
